全球开发者都在问,如何快速集成多语言实时语音功能?这三大方案帮你破局

本文深度解析国际版实时语音SDK的集成难点,提供跨平台适配、多语言混音处理、低延迟优化的实战方案,结合壹软网络SDK真实应用案例,助力开发者快速实现全球化语音功能部署。

为什么你的语音功能总是卡在跨国部署?

最近遇到个挺有意思的事儿,有个做在线教育的团队想把语音课卖到东南亚。他们原本用的国内语音SDK,结果学员一多就出现回声、延迟,最要命的是不同国家网络状况差异太大。这事让我想起去年壹软网络给跨境电商平台做技术支援的案例——他们用自研的国际版SDK,愣是把东南亚地区的语音延迟从800ms压到120ms以内。

现在做全球化应用,实时语音这关必须过。但很多开发者卡在三个地方:

  • 跨国网络抖动:日本用户和巴西用户怎么保持同步
  • 设备适配黑洞:东南亚遍地低价安卓机的音频采集问题
  • 合规雷区:GDPR和各国隐私政策的兼容方案

跨平台语音集成的三大实战技巧

上周和壹软网络的架构师聊,他们刚帮某社交APP搞定中东地区的语音房功能。有个细节很有意思——他们SDK里的智能路由算法,能自动选择最优传输路径。比如迪拜用户和开罗用户通话,会自动切换中东节点而不是走欧洲中转。

这里分享三个实用技巧:

  1. 动态码率适配:根据网络状况自动切换编解码方案
  2. 设备指纹库:预置3000+款设备的音频参数配置
  3. 边缘计算节点:全球部署的智能调度系统

有个做语聊APP的客户反馈,集成壹软网络SDK后,东南亚用户留存率直接涨了40%。关键是他们提供的源码级支持,让开发团队能自定义音频处理流水线。

多语言场景下的语音处理黑科技

碰到过日语用户和英语用户语音聊天出现杂音吗?这是典型的编解码器不匹配问题。去年我们测试过市面上五款主流SDK,只有两家能处理好混语种场景。其中壹软网络的解决方案挺有意思——他们用了分层编码技术,把语音包拆分成基础层和增强层。

具体实现分三步:

  • 声纹特征提取:0.5秒内完成说话人识别
  • 智能降噪:区分环境音和人声
  • 动态缓冲:根据网络延迟自动调整Jitter Buffer

某国际会议系统客户实测数据显示,集成这套方案后,跨国语音会议的MOS值从3.2提升到4.1(满分为5)。

从源码到部署的避坑指南

去年帮一个团队做技术审计,发现他们自研的语音模块存在严重的内存泄漏。后来改用开源方案又遇到授权问题,最后选了壹软网络的商用SDK。这里给开发者提个醒:

  • 一定要检查音频采集线程的生命周期管理
  • 注意第三方编解码器的专利风险
  • 测试时务必覆盖2G网络回退场景

有个实战案例值得参考:某出海游戏集成语音SDK时,通过配置智能回退策略,在非洲弱网环境下仍能保持语音连通率98%以上。他们甚至做了SIM卡运营商识别,针对不同运营商优化传输策略。

FAQ:开发者最关心的五个问题

Q:如何平衡语音质量和流量消耗?
A:建议采用动态码率调整,安静场景下可降至6kbps,复杂场景自动升至32kbps

Q:跨国部署需要准备多少服务器节点?
A:参考壹软网络的部署方案,建议至少覆盖全球六大区域,使用Anycast技术实现智能路由

Q:怎样处理不同国家的隐私法规?
A:选择已通过GDPR、CCPA认证的SDK,确保语音数据本地化存储

Q:如何实现实时语音转文字?
A:推荐使用分步处理方案,先降噪后识别,可参考壹软网络的异步处理架构

Q:测试阶段需要关注哪些指标?
A:重点关注端到端延迟、MOS语音质量评分、CPU/内存占用率三大核心指标

感谢您的来访,获取更多精彩文章请收藏。

THE END
点赞11 分享

壹软服务器